Installation 9.90.00 Mod

Letzte Aktualisierung vor 13 Stunden
KrelliKrelliSeiten Administrator Seiten Administrator
Veröffentlicht am vor 13 Stunden
America/Godthab ist offiziell veraltet und wurde in der IANA‑tz‑Datenbank durch America/Nuuk ersetzt.
Es gibt in den bisherigen Zeitzonen-Definitionen von PHP-Fusion weitere ungültige bzw. veraltete Einträge.

Tausche darum am Besten den Inhalt der Datei /includes/geomap/timezones.json vollständig durch folgenden Inhalt komplett aus:
{
 "Etc/GMT+12": "International Date Line West (UTC-12)",
 "Pacific/Midway": "Midway Islands (historical, UTC-11)",
 "Pacific/Honolulu": "Hawaii",
 "America/Juneau": "Alaska",
 "America/Dawson": "Yukon Time (UTC-7, no DST)",
 "America/Boise": "Mountain Time (US & Canada)",
 "America/Phoenix": "Arizona (no DST)",
 "America/Chicago": "Central Time (US & Canada)",
 "America/Regina": "Saskatchewan (no DST)",
 "America/Mexico_City": "Mexico City, Monterrey, Guadalajara",
 "America/Belize": "Central America",
 "America/Detroit": "Eastern Time (US & Canada)",
 "America/Indiana/Indianapolis": "Indiana (East)",
 "America/Bogota": "Bogota, Lima, Quito",
 "America/Glace_Bay": "Atlantic Time (Canada)",
 "America/Caracas": "Caracas (UTC-4)",
 "America/Santiago": "Santiago",
 "America/St_Johns": "Newfoundland",
 "America/Sao_Paulo": "Brasilia",
 "America/Argentina/Buenos_Aires": "Buenos Aires",
 "America/Nuuk": "Greenland (Nuuk)",
 "Etc/GMT+2": "Mid-Atlantic (UTC-2)",
 "Atlantic/Azores": "Azores",
 "Atlantic/Cape_Verde": "Cape Verde",
 "GMT": "UTC",
 "Africa/Casablanca": "Casablanca",
 "Atlantic/Canary": "Canary Islands",
 "Europe/Belgrade": "Belgrade, Bratislava, Budapest, Ljubljana, Prague",
 "Europe/Sarajevo": "Sarajevo, Skopje, Warsaw, Zagreb",
 "Europe/Brussels": "Brussels, Copenhagen, Madrid, Paris",
 "Europe/Amsterdam": "Amsterdam, Berlin, Bern, Rome, Stockholm, Vienna",
 "Africa/Algiers": "West Central Africa",
 "Europe/Bucharest": "Bucharest",
 "Africa/Cairo": "Cairo",
 "Europe/Helsinki": "Helsinki, Kyiv, Riga, Sofia, Tallinn, Vilnius",
 "Europe/Athens": "Athens, Istanbul",
 "Asia/Jerusalem": "Jerusalem",
 "Africa/Harare": "Harare, Pretoria",
 "Europe/Moscow": "Moscow, St. Petersburg",
 "Asia/Kuwait": "Kuwait, Riyadh",
 "Africa/Nairobi": "Nairobi",
 "Asia/Baghdad": "Baghdad",
 "Asia/Tehran": "Tehran",
 "Asia/Dubai": "Abu Dhabi, Muscat",
 "Asia/Baku": "Baku",
 "Asia/Kabul": "Kabul",
 "Asia/Yekaterinburg": "Yekaterinburg",
 "Asia/Karachi": "Karachi, Tashkent",
 "Asia/Kolkata": "Kolkata, Mumbai, New Delhi",
 "Asia/Kathmandu": "Kathmandu",
 "Asia/Dhaka": "Dhaka",
 "Asia/Colombo": "Colombo",
 "Asia/Almaty": "Almaty",
 "Asia/Yangon": "Yangon",
 "Asia/Bangkok": "Bangkok, Hanoi, Jakarta",
 "Asia/Krasnoyarsk": "Krasnoyarsk",
 "Asia/Shanghai": "Beijing, Hong Kong, Chongqing, Urumqi",
 "Asia/Kuala_Lumpur": "Kuala Lumpur, Singapore",
 "Asia/Taipei": "Taipei",
 "Australia/Perth": "Perth",
 "Asia/Irkutsk": "Irkutsk",
 "Asia/Seoul": "Seoul",
 "Asia/Tokyo": "Tokyo, Osaka, Sapporo",
 "Asia/Yakutsk": "Yakutsk",
 "Australia/Darwin": "Darwin",
 "Australia/Adelaide": "Adelaide",
 "Australia/Sydney": "Sydney, Melbourne, Canberra",
 "Australia/Brisbane": "Brisbane",
 "Australia/Hobart": "Hobart",
 "Asia/Vladivostok": "Vladivostok",
 "Pacific/Guam": "Guam, Port Moresby",
 "Asia/Magadan": "Magadan",
 "Pacific/Fiji": "Fiji",
 "Pacific/Auckland": "Auckland, Wellington",
 "Pacific/Tongatapu": "Nuku'alofa"
}
C
chrissi19121985Anfänger Anfänger
Veröffentlicht am vor 16 Stunden
Jedes Mal wenn ich versuche die 9.90.00 Mod zu installieren zeigt er mir im Browser folgenden Fehler


Fatal error: Uncaught DateInvalidTimeZoneException: DateTimeZone::__construct(): Unknown or bad timezone (America/Godthab) in /var/www/vhosts/chaosfamilyforever.de/v9.chaosfamilyforever.de/includes/classes/PHPFusion/Installer/Steps/AdminSetup.php:238 Stack trace: #0 /var/www/vhosts/chaosfamilyforever.de/v9.chaosfamilyforever.de/includes/classes/PHPFusion/Installer/Steps/AdminSetup.php(238): DateTimeZone->__construct() #1 /var/www/vhosts/chaosfamilyforever.de/v9.chaosfamilyforever.de/includes/classes/PHPFusion/Installer/Steps/AdminSetup.php(47): PHPFusionInstallerStepsAdminSetup->setup() #2 /var/www/vhosts/chaosfamilyforever.de/v9.chaosfamilyforever.de/includes/classes/PHPFusion/Installer/InstallCore.php(390): PHPFusionInstallerStepsAdminSetup->view() #3 /var/www/vhosts/chaosfamilyforever.de/v9.chaosfamilyforever.de/includes/classes/PHPFusion/Installer/InstallCore.php(354): PHPFusionInstallerInstallCore->getInstallerContent() #4 /var/www/vhosts/chaosfamilyforever.de/v9.chaosfamilyforever.de/install.php(22): PHPFusionInstallerInstallCore->installPhpfusion() #5 {main} thrown in /var/www/vhosts/chaosfamilyforever.de/v9.chaosfamilyforever.de/includes/classes/PHPFusion/Installer/Steps/AdminSetup.php on line 238

Zusammengefürt am Samstag, 18.04.2026, 14:08:
Vorrübergehend habe ich es erstmal so gelöst, das ich in der Datei /includes/classes/PHPFusion/Installer/Steps/AdminSetup.php in Zeile 238

$date = new DateTime('now', new DateTimeZone($zone));

durch

$date = new DateTime('now', new DateTimeZone('Europe/Berlin'));

ersetzt habe und es hat funktioniert.
zuletzt bearbeitet von chrissi19121985 am 18. April 2026, 14:09, vor 16 Stunden
Du kannst alle Themen in diesem Forum sehen.
Du kannst nicht ein neues Thema in diesem Forum eröffnen.
Du kannst nicht auf dieses Thema antworten.
Du kannst nicht Umfragen in diesem Forum erstellen.
Du kannst nicht Anhänge in diesem Forum hochladen.
Du kannst nicht Anhänge in diesem Forum herunterladen.